A friend of mine reached out, frustrated after six months of job searching with no success. She was landing interviews with recruiters and hiring managers, but none became offers.


🤔 Curious, I offered to do a mock interview with her. Her response to one question she was always asked was enough to derail her chances. 


I had to be honest and told her, “If I were the hiring manager, I would not hire you either.” 🤷‍♀️ The way she answered would make any employer hesitate. She was unknowingly sabotaging her chances with that one response.


We worked together to reframe her answer, and just one month later, she landed the job she had been aiming for.


Sometimes, a single response can make or break your interview.


💡 If your interviews have not been leading to offers, take a closer look at how you are framing your answers. Sometimes, it is not a lack of experience or the competitive job market. It could be one poorly phrased response holding you back. 


💡 If possible, do a mock interview to get constructive feedback. The right answers could be your ticket to success!
